MORITZ Volz has signed for Ipswich Town.
The Fulham defender has agreed a season long loan and goes straight into the squad to play at Watford on Saturday.
The 25-year-old German full back completed a medical earlier this week but personal terms were not finalised until this morning.
The Blues will pay Fulham almost £250,000 as a loan fee and both club and player will get bonus payments should Town win promotion to the Premier League.
Originally Town agreed to buy Volz from the Cottagers but the former Arsenal and Schlake 04 player did not want to commit to a longer deal as he is keen to play at the top level and had interest in clubs from France and Germany.
He has agreed to join on loan with an option open to both parties to sign a permanent deal next summer should Town win promotion.
